In 1867, United States Secretary of State William Seward purchased Alaska from Russia. It was called "Seward''s Folly" because Alaska was thought to be a frozen wasteland. Discover the circumstances and geopolitical effects of the Alaska purchase in Seward''s Folly and Alaska.
